Matthew 9:20-31 Contemporary English Version Anglicised (CEVUK00)

20. A woman who had been bleeding for twelve years came up behind Jesus and barely touched his clothes.

21. She had said to herself, “If I can just touch his clothes, I will get well.”

22. Jesus turned. He saw the woman and said, “Don't worry! You are now well because of your faith.” At that moment she was healed.

23. When Jesus went into the home of the official and saw the musicians and the crowd of mourners,

24. he said, “Get out of here! The little girl isn't dead. She is just asleep.” Everyone started laughing at Jesus.

25. But after the crowd had been sent out of the house, Jesus went to the girl's bedside. He took her by the hand and helped her up.

26. News about this spread all over that part of the country.

27. As Jesus was walking along, two blind men began following him and shouting, “Son of David, have pity on us!”

28. After Jesus had gone indoors, the two blind men came up to him. He asked them, “Do you believe I can make you well?”“Yes, Lord,” they answered.

29. Jesus touched their eyes and said, “Because of your faith, you will be healed.”

30. They were able to see, and Jesus strictly warned them not to tell anyone about him.

31. But they left and talked about him to everyone in that part of the country.
